Interested in trade-related news, legislative updates, and practical advice about international trade and logistics operations? Then you might want to consider attending the Coalition of New England Companies for Trade's (CONECT) 16th Annual Northeast Trade & Transportation Conference. The event, scheduled for March 14-16 in historic Newport, R.I., typically attracts some 300 importers, exporters, carriers, customs brokers, forwarders, government officials, and other international experts from across the Northeast.

Keynote speakers and panels of experts will discuss "hot button" topics requested by CONECT's diverse membership, and lengthy Q&A sessions will guarantee lively dialogue and the opportunity to put pressing questions to government policymakers. Sessions will address operational concerns like customs regulations and rulings, cargo security, and waterfront labor issues, as well as "macro" concerns such as global economic developments, pending legislation, and mode-specific market conditions.

Despite the serious subject matter, CONECT is definitely not an "all work and no play" crowd. The group has planned a St. Patrick's Day Irish coffee and dessert buffet and an annual gala dinner at Newport's elegant Ochre Court mansion. Find out more at www.conect.org.
